SSCSDS..... sudden skunk cleaner shrimp death syndrome has struck...... This was a week ago, but rather than just completely letting it go, I figured I would see if anyone had any similar experiences and could offer insight
Emptied my old tank, got my new tank up and running. Bare-bottom, all corals (my green-slimer thing got probably RTN after the move, it’s pretty much a goner) with the exception of one have done great, I added 30 more snails, I have a bunch (dozen?) emerald crabs, 2 cleaner shrimp, and an Urchin.... Week goes by, so I scoop up a Skunk Cleaner.....
He’s a big guy......active at the store. acclimation is just a bucket, adding a cup of water from my tank every 5-10 min, then net and in the tank he goes.
Next morning I find him stuck to my Urchin, dead.
Thought it was a Molt at first, but it wasn’t
I have no fish etc in my tank....... Shock from the move to my tank maybe? But aren’t skunk shrimp pretty hardy?
Just bad luck? Quick $35 to see him hide for the 20 minutes I actually saw him in my tank
thoughts?
